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Bryant and Stratton College-Richmond (Richmond, VA)
Bryant and Stratton College-Richmond is situated in the South Richmond area, along Hull Street Road (Route 360), a major artery connecting to both downtown Richmond and surrounding suburbs. The campus is strategically located within a mixed-use corridor, featuring a blend of commercial retail, residential neighborhoods, and some light industrial areas. Access to the college is primarily via Hull Street Road, which offers direct routes to major highways. Interstate 95 and Interstate 85 are accessible within a short drive, providing broad connectivity to the wider Virginia region and beyond. Richmond International Airport (RIC) is approximately a 20-30 minute drive east of the campus, depending on traffic conditions. Public transportation options exist, with GRTC bus routes operating along Hull Street Road, offering a viable, though often slower, alternative to driving. For those arriving by car, understanding the flow of Hull Street Road, especially during peak commute hours, is key to a smooth arrival. Planning your drive to account for potential traffic congestion on Hull Street and connecting highways is highly recommended, particularly during weekday mornings and late afternoons.

Maymont
Maymont is an expansive urban park and estate offering a diverse range of attractions, from historic mansions and gardens to a wildlife habitat and children's farm. It’s an excellent destination for families and groups seeking a mix of cultural exploration and outdoor activity. Visitors can wander through beautifully maintained gardens, explore Gilded Age architecture, and encounter native Virginia wildlife. The grounds are extensive, providing plenty of space for leisurely walks and discovery, making it a worthwhile trip for a few hours of varied engagement.
1700 Hampton St · 7.1 miPocahontas State Park
Pocahontas State Park provides a significant natural escape with extensive woodlands, lakes, and miles of hiking and biking trails. It's an ideal location for groups looking to immerse themselves in nature, offering opportunities for boating, fishing, and exploring diverse ecosystems. The park features amenities like picnic areas and playgrounds, making it suitable for families. Whether you're seeking active recreation on the trails or a peaceful setting for a group outing, Pocahontas State Park delivers a substantial outdoor experience.

Weather & Seasons at Bryant and Stratton College-Richmond
- Winter: Winter in Richmond typically brings cool to cold temperatures, with average highs in the 40s and 50s Fahrenheit. Days can be gray and damp, with potential for ice or light snow, though significant accumulations are infrequent. Visitors should pack warm layers, including coats, hats, and gloves, for any outdoor activities. Travel might require extra caution, especially during early mornings or evenings when temperatures can dip below freezing.
- Spring & early summer: Spring ushers in milder weather, with temperatures gradually warming from the 60s into the 70s Fahrenheit. This period is often characterized by sunshine interspersed with rainy days. Light jackets and layers are recommended, as mornings can still be cool. As early summer approaches, temperatures will climb, and humidity will begin to increase, making lighter clothing more comfortable for day-time excursions.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er in Richmond is typically hot and humid, with daytime temperatures often reaching into the 80s and 90s Fahrenheit. Expect frequent sunshine but also the possibility of afternoon thunderstorms. Light, breathable clothing such as shorts, t-shirts, and sundresses are ideal. Staying hydrated and seeking shade or air-conditioned environments during the hottest parts of the day is essential for comfort.
- Fall season: Fall brings a welcome shift to cooler and drier weather, with temperatures generally 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it. This season is often considered pleasant for outdoor activities, featuring crisp air and beautiful foliage. Layering clothing is a good strategy, as mornings can be cool and afternoons mild. Pack a light jacket or sweater for evenings and cooler days.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round but can be more frequent in spring and fall. Snowfall is most likely during the winter months, though significant accumulations are not a daily occurrence. When traveling during potential rain or snow, ensure your footwear is waterproof or water-resistant. Always check local weather forecasts and road conditions before traveling to the campus or engaging in outdoor plans, as precipitation can impact transit and activities.
